Sqlserver2005数据库的附加和分离_第1页
Sqlserver2005数据库的附加和分离_第2页
Sqlserver2005数据库的附加和分离_第3页
已阅读5页,还剩9页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、Sql server 2005数据库的附加和别离/备份与复原实验指导、启动效劳器IDT 飢idi«* CiDAtrol启动Eipl4>i:->uf lMJEU» WTt)劭帝itmsjffqp口蓝厅叩| rEffl Aini 其"Imt© 关墟计如砂畑:择JB动菠机维沪工且HXIhB佃oFt 93L Swr*r 2005也fffi 5芯 社Sit曲"曹 fjllyiLT StTTl CH富他"(3世龍二且S 5QL 玉対BU1L9UI11 I&lKllaa* 14V*lagA却A 甌WbB54>flTU4:-

2、suo-s 烧警QJCLaxmHQPU-AA口口口 fl PQart-Ik 程JWIls rT-axcf t Vl iu.lL Etudla 2C(Ke3半康酸盘证拥亚加记应匿图1如图1,启动效劳器,进入图2界面,点击连接,开始连接效劳器。 请注意效劳器名称一项, 如果后面几位数字不是实验本机的计算机名,请改成你做实验所使用的那台计算机的名称。然后点击连接按钮。图3是成功启动sql server的界面。图3二、数据库的附加1. 数据库的附加和别离的意义数据库的附加和别离可以在需要更换数据库物理存放地址时使用。如果您数据库系统安装在自己的机器上,您也许希望您的数据还能存放在机房实验课时要使用,要

3、做的这点很简单,您并不需要重装数据库,只要把数据别离然后将相关文件拷贝到 机房某盘的某个目录,接着 附加数据库即可。SQL Server 2000允许别离数据库的数据和事务日志文件,然后将其重新附加到同一台 或另一台效劳器上。别离数据库将从SQL Server删除数据库实际上这个过程是删除数据库的连接,使该数据库的数据和事务日志文件能从当前的数据库效劳器别离下来,所以别离后你会发现在目标文件夹有两个文件,同样,附加数据库的时候可以将这两个文件拷贝到要附加的机器的目标位置,再实行附加,但是保证在组成该数据库的数据和事务日志文件中的数据库完好无损。然后这些数据和事务日志文件可以用来将数据库附加到任

4、何SQLServer实例上,这使数据库的使用状态与它别离时的状态完全相同。应注意,只有使用本数据库的连接数为0时,该数据库才能别离。所以别离数据库时 尽量断开所有对要别离数据库操作的连接,如果还有连接数据库的程序,会出现数据库的连接状态窗口,显示正在连接此数据库的机器以及名称,点击去除按钮将从效劳器强制断开现有的连接。2. 数据库的附加操作过程由上所述,在附加数据库之前需要准备好相应的数据库文件以上图中第一二就是可以附加的数据库文件。在数据库标签上右击,点选附加Microsoft SQL Server lanaseaent Studio立件国I褊辑 视團 工具M 国口血 社区© 帮助

5、迪曲要d 0 g-匮垂回十连擢側恕 岂 IQ5 -E73S7E73J0iB 占让 S«-vir Q. D. 1399 - IS 口磁璟.1.+新逹数捋障® + .数扌± 一J平安住+匚效劳器+, 口藍制+ _j営理SNdi Ei胚原迤据库胚原文件和文件SH®刷新®蛊3jL Server代棊用代理XF出现如图5的附加数据库的对话框_ j数据库沪B735T6T3FM '数据库图5比方点击添加,出现定位数据库文件, 是要求你找出要附加的数据库文件的具体存放位置。 最上面那个图中的第一二个文件。7,点击确图6在图6中在存储设备中选择好对应的数据

6、库文件。选择好后,点击确定。出现图图7然后就看到了图8中的学生-课程-选课数据库就附加进来了。三、数据库的别离就是把完整的数据库文件和日志文件从效劳数据库的别离实际上是数据库的附加的逆过程,器上别离下来。别离后的数据库文件在拷贝和移动后可以附加在其他的计算机上。T - Aicrosaft SQL Server ftnagcKcnt Studio立坤的编辑眞圏® 工具蔺口迪社国W(MJ4.新建査询 J 迅祖帖估 3 0囲 竺出_-连接电八 ±;2白h|皋那么表Q 日按s如J W-&T3576T37UE 6QL 5«rv«- 9.0 1399 亠 &

7、amp;二数据库*It-一I系磁丽_ij§库按聘* ISSSESSF si + _1戳据庠扌 归表It _Ji± za* 1阪h.+ _j 视El* 馭词 刷新吐.可編程性風生斶* -J Str v i亡芒± 一J存晞* .平安性.5>i4Jfc新建数粥库QJ).新建査询即 索蜿熊写数抬库卿本?J电)* db«.dbo.dbg dbo.DFCiES?'XI学生-课程-选课m-B7?57873FQB 3K35 J? 生-课程-逢煤名称一I数IE沖关系因脫机联机收堀图9在需要别离的数据库上右击,按图9点选。在出现的别离数据库的对话框中,在“删除

8、连接一项上勾选,然后点击确定。别离成功后可以看到如图11,别离的数据库在效劳器上没有了。cngit名击竽M更科購.fim. 妆缶 笊忡)业-删!| 自 |(3 侶isalir-llEfTJITlss:ITT-IlKJFni'iAfaanLxLrkLErttffe图10图11四、数据库的备份数据库的备份往往是为了保证数据库系统在运行过程中遇到错误或者其他问题需要将数据 库恢复到以前某个时间段而作的数据库当前时间的一个拷贝。其操作过程如下:图12点击备份后出现备份数据库的窗口,在此窗口中点击添加, 目的是要添加这个备份文件的存放位置。点击添加后,出现图14。图13定莓:数据貯文件-m-fi

9、7357873FDB选择立件:土 SCM Iflicrosys-tcHS.± Jj召otilnpul± 3 SQEC肛 4. 0? 22 Stornll+ 二 Synaptics+ _J TdxUnlnstall+ £j ThelYflrld+ Cj Thunder Hetwork+ 一j TTF1 町?r<- 一J VninvtalL Infrmatiion土 _J UU£4fi5 _J 1 md.<iW£ * Pl «y«rJ jj lindows. NT± _J 1 indvw lUp date&

10、#177; 二 liziEMS 二 xtroxItl i J RavBinItl 匚J EECICLERIt J SwSetup l±i LJ SyEteni Vlwe JWQrgl.】gLtl LJ tmp61 LJ WIJTOOWSi 二i D:土E:吕口 F:® 口 “LS 口 2DIO-2D11 第二学期J数IS库实脸+数据库立件111 lJ iis iu i_J iis5. lxp斯选跻径叩J 10-201第二学期斂据庠实趟文件类型©-|备份文件f 血*. trit)宜件霑QT:Mhwsl确定联消图14图14需要定位数据库备份文件所粗放的位置,并且给这个

11、文件命名。这里命名为zhong,然后点击确定。弹出新选择备份目标,对话框,点击确定。图15在图16的目标框中删除其他的备份文件,如图中蓝色的局部。 然后点击确定。备份成功后,可以到目标文件夹中看到名称为zhong的备份文件。图16图17五、数据库的复原接下来看数据库是如何复原的。首先对当前数据库做一些修改。比方在数据库中删除某一个表。如图18.licrosoft SQL Server巴nt Studio文件编辑D 视関如工MB 固口社区咱钻肋rw*.新逢辭由锻出毎由羽£序曲阂涉闿h丘对象贸鴻背理器-tW-E7357673KiB tSQL Srvitr 9 0 1399 A 二_l数据

12、库+匚I系统数搭库t数摇库快熙-J冲学生-课程一选课± J數据库关系国-_J眾ItT*十s>_J来耘3U抚。.课程_1血.选课二1血.学土d".计鄧|+视图S _1同义词+ Q可捕程性+ U Smrvjfl* Brs十再聽+J平安性,* !-1白斗1由新淫表翻开覆迦編写表脚齐为腔査看依敕夬杲世引重命名册聆0摘要主白h 匮臓心i dbo.计算机系学肚肝圖芻TSTMFCIE'数据库讥中学占假设酣一|列l_J®"引计信息就躇毎悴111图19在图19中删除了计算机系学生这个表。此时数据库变成了图20的情况。图20如果这时候希望数据库能恢复到有计算机

13、系学生这个表的时候,我们就需要进行数据库的恢复了,数据库的恢复需要在效劳器中有一个数据库存在,然后需要有之前备份好的数据库文件,再利用这个数据库文件把当前的数据库恢复到备份文件的那一刻。具体操作过程参见图21.图21在翻开的复原数据库对话框中,点击源设备。然后确定。图22弹出指定设备对话框,是问你从哪个设备来恢复数据库。点击“添加确室加眾消衆助图23出现定位备份文件,在图中找到备份文件,然后并在文件名中输入文件名称。单击确定tfm BTIMi73PriK匚頂冈I+ _J £1 iLffalJiELiAL卜_J丸酹t _J 法UH. 4 Q 加 _J &i#nU±-

14、Jk _J TdbllnjULJ.1+ _J TL+TmL丄 t- _J TTxrtir 11%-iirk4 _j rm 粧 r出 J ItaMiLL Ix£m*ihq«±- ijwn+ J FiiB&Ed di T酣*+ _j rirrk-Bi ITis _J FiriVilfiLb J T inhULSi A xw« + J h*Pip + _j UiZKLEI +S&EdJUii _J SFitsi 79.*+ta QI'® -d * 田 A ns-J MlO-MiiBZ¥BlBJZte+ 丄+ 口 hL

15、iB馬-_a hkrt i可b !_J EKECLEl出 rj 5f*3t ¥vl»! xJ*<rat.t:Lnjwuifl wr>s-3gi i*«aiii督比左烁讥bit -心X*i 'll心或图24回到复原数据库对话框,在“选择用于复原的备份集中勾选当前需要复原的数据库,然后点击确定。即完成了数据库的复原。-H9: 号一为还聲掾"世畀田花窃:畫阵的假设H;靖BEF SrEEEFSK:.日碉1S.Z目坊网伺点.还魁的1S宁1学1!-豪疑-增民*1*!tHl0BflVF «8 BHt库 »S 叶盯烦商ED 坤)!¥生-Hit-嗣 1miTSSTBTWniFi-iT33W3Jl)J-SRiiLDi strUrARKAI图25匚冋Xm-Err357a73KiB iql 弘“皓 g nGJ399葢>.牟軽63X 脏删3库姨讯!« 履外駆逊ft-lJnJn觇劉埶购1+ ±± 口二口口 口口 J-土IZ1i

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论